Barack Obama has distanced himself from Jimmy Carter, the former US president, who plans to meet Khaled Meshal, the leader of Hamas, the radical Palestinian party, in Syria next week.
Mr Obama, who has come under fire from Hillary Clinton for promising to meet hostile leaders – including Mahmoud Ahmadi-Nejad, the president of Iran, and Hugo Chávez of Venezuela – if he is elected, said he drew the line at Mr Meshal.
